제로원:문제풀기

통진고위키
안중원 (토론 | 기여)님의 2020년 4월 11일 (토) 22:53 판 (새 문서: {{제로원포털}} 주어진 문제를 해결하는 알고리즘을 프로그래밍하는 것을 일반적으로 PS(Problem Solving)라고 한다. 다만 다른 약어와 헷갈릴...)
(차이) ← 이전 판 | 최신판 (차이) | 다음 판 → (차이)
문제풀기에 관련하여 질문이 있거나 오류가 발생하면 토론 문서에 써놓으십시오. 친절한 편집자가 그에 관한 답을 달아 줄 것입니다. 유용한 답은 본 문서에 기재될 수 있습니다.
ZERO-ONE 포털
제로원.png

주어진 문제를 해결하는 알고리즘을 프로그래밍하는 것을 일반적으로 PS(Problem Solving)라고 한다. 다만 다른 약어와 헷갈릴 수 있어 문서 제목을 '문제풀기'로 한다.

추천 사이트

  • https://www.acmicpc.net/: 백준 온라인 저지. 다양한 프로그래밍 언어로 주어진 입력에 따라 문제를 푸는 프로그램 코드를 써 제출할 수 있다.
  • https://codeup.kr/: 코드업쩜케이알. 백준과 비슷한 방식이다. 통진중학교 정보 시간이나 통진고등학교 프로그래밍 클러스터에서 이 사이트의 문제를 풀게 된다.
  • https://projecteuler.net(영어): 프로젝트 오일러. 주어진 문제에 대한 답을 숫자로 적어서 제출한다. 프로그램을 제출하는 것이 아니기 때문에 모든 프로그래밍 언어를 쓸 수 있으며, 심지어 펜으로만 풀거나 계산기로 풀어도 된다. 일부 문제는 풀이를 제공한다(물론 영어다). 정답을 제출한 후엔 '스레드(thread)'에서 다른 사람이 쓴 풀이를 볼 수도 있다. 한국어 번역 사이트도 있긴 하지만 번역된 문제가 100개 정도 뿐이다.
  • https://codeforces.com(영어): 코드포스. 백준과 비슷한 방식이다. 문제 번호가 숫자+알파벳으로 되어있는데, A가 붙은게 가장 쉬운 문제이고 알파벳이 그 뒤로 갈수록 문제가 점점 어려워진다.